Christianity and the Hustle Culture

Relentless pressure to perform daily exhausts souls chasing approval. Modern society celebrates constant productivity, glorifies sleepless ambition, rewards those who never slow down. For believers, this mindset quietly reshapes faith into performance, worth into output, calling into competition. Scripture offers a radically different vision. God never asked His people to prove value through endless striving. Psalm 127:1 reminds us, “Unless the Lord builds the house, those who build it labor in vain.” When effort replaces trust, exhaustion follows.

Jesus directly invited weary people to rest, not grind harder. “Come to me, all who labor and are heavy laden, and I will give you rest” (Matthew 11:28). Rest here is not laziness; it is dependence. Hustle culture teaches self-reliance, personal branding, and constant visibility. The Gospel teaches surrender, hidden faithfulness, and obedience in small things. One path demands more; the other gives life.

Busyness often disguises unbelief. When schedules overflow, prayer shrinks. When achievement defines identity, grace feels unnecessary. Hebrews 4:9–10 speaks of a Sabbath rest for God’s people, where ceasing from works mirrors God’s own rest. This rhythm declares trust: God works even when we stop. Refusing rest silently claims everything depends on us.

Scripture repeatedly warns against anxious striving. Jesus told Martha, “You are anxious and troubled about many things, but one thing is necessary” (Luke 10:41–42). Mary’s stillness appeared unproductive, yet Jesus affirmed it. Hustle culture praises urgency; Christ praises attention to Him. Productivity cannot replace presence.

Believers are called to diligence, not obsession. Work matters, excellence honors God, and stewardship requires effort. Yet striving for significance corrupts work’s purpose. Ecclesiastes 4:6 offers wisdom: “Better is a handful of quietness than two hands full of toil and striving after wind.” Peace is not found in more, but in enough.

Following Christ means redefining success. Matthew 6:33 instructs believers to seek God’s kingdom first, trusting provision to follow. Hustle culture reverses this order, promising security through overwork. Jesus promises provision through trust. One produces anxiety; the other produces freedom.

Fruitfulness flows from abiding, not hustling. Jesus said, “Apart from me you can do nothing” (John 15:5). This confronts every self-made narrative. Faith flourishes when believers stop striving to prove worth and start resting in finished grace. The world may applaud relentless ambition, but God honors quiet trust, faithful obedience, and lives rooted in rest.

Choosing rest becomes a quiet act of resistance. It confesses limits, embraces creaturehood, and honors a sovereign God. Instead of chasing visibility, believers can pursue faithfulness, trusting unseen obedience. Instead of endless grinding, they can practice prayerful work, generous margins, and weekly rest.

Such lives testify that security does not come from speed or scale, but from God’s care. In a restless age, calm trust shines brightly. When believers step off the treadmill, they point others toward a Savior who already finished the work and invites His people to live from grace, not exhaustion.
